Allegro Foundation is a 501(c) 3 non-profit organization that combines movement instruction with educational & medical expertise, creating new techniques to teach children with disabilities and enhance their quality of life. Mission Statement:
Allegro Foundation… a Champion for Children with Disabilities is a 501(c) 3 non-profit organization that combines movement instruction with educational and

medical expertise, creating new techniques to teach children with disabilities and enhance their quality of life. Who We Serve:
Allegro teaches over 700 children annually who have intellectual disabilities, Down syndrome, autism, orthopedic challenges (wheelchairs and walkers), spina bifida, cerebral palsy, learning disabilities, muscular dystrophy, visual and hearing impairments, children “at-risk”, and children living with cancer in FREE classes every week! Basic Philosophy:

Allegro’s basic philosophy emphasizes the total learning process by combining cognitive and muscle memories to stimulate sequential and conceptual learning, problem-solving skills and communication, while also building motor skills/physical coordination, and eliciting strong emotional and physiological changes in the body.

Allegro Foundation is proud to announce its 15th Annual Ambassador's Ball which will be held on Saturday, March 29, 2025, at The Quail Hollow Club hosted by Mr. Felix Sabates. Allegro's Ambassador's Ball is a celebration of national and local partnerships focused on helping children living with disabilities.

As this is one of our most important events of the year, we wanted to share with you how the tradition of an annual Ambassador's Ball began. The Ambassador's Ball started as an outgrowth of Allegro's student presentations at The White House. Allegro Foundation has the distinction of being the first organization for children living with disabilities to present at The White House in our nation's history. We have continued to be involved with The White House over the years. We have enjoyed a wonderful relationship with Her Excellency, Maguy Doyle, Ambassador of Monaco to the United States, as her predecessor former Ambassador Gilles Noghes of Monaco founded Allegro’s Goodwill Ambassadors.

Allegro honors a different Ambassador/Country each year at our annual Ambassador's Ball. The purpose of our annual Ambassador's Ball is to share what Allegro is doing for children living with disabilities. Allegro is thrilled to report that we are teaching more children living with disabilities than ever before in our 34 years of operation! Allegro has been able to offer our FREE movement education classes for children living with disabilities at over 50 program sites this school year. This means that we are able to teach over 800 children living with disabilities every week in North and South Carolina.
